Exploring the Ministry's Mission
The Ministry of Ecology and Natural Resources in Azerbaijan plays a vital role in shaping the nation's environmental landscape. At its core, the ministry is responsible for crafting and implementing policies that protect the environment, conserve natural resources, and promote sustainable development. This involves a wide array of activities, from monitoring pollution levels to managing protected areas and ensuring the responsible use of natural resources like water, minerals, and biodiversity.
One of the key functions of the ministry is to develop and enforce environmental regulations. These regulations aim to minimize the negative impacts of industrial activities, urbanization, and other human actions on the environment. The ministry conducts environmental impact assessments for new projects, ensuring that potential environmental consequences are carefully considered and mitigated. It also monitors compliance with environmental laws and takes enforcement actions against those who violate them.
Conservation is another critical aspect of the ministry's work. Azerbaijan is home to a rich variety of ecosystems and species, many of which are threatened by habitat loss, poaching, and climate change. The ministry manages a network of protected areas, including national parks, nature reserves, and wildlife sanctuaries, to safeguard biodiversity and preserve natural habitats. It also implements programs to protect endangered species and restore degraded ecosystems.
Sustainable resource management is also a central focus of the ministry's activities. Azerbaijan is a country rich in natural resources, including oil, gas, and minerals. The ministry works to ensure that these resources are used responsibly and sustainably, minimizing environmental impacts and maximizing long-term benefits for the country. This involves promoting energy efficiency, reducing waste, and encouraging the adoption of sustainable practices in industries such as agriculture, forestry, and tourism.
The ministry also plays a key role in international cooperation on environmental issues. Azerbaijan is a party to numerous international environmental agreements and conventions, and the ministry works to implement these commitments at the national level. It also collaborates with other countries and international organizations on projects related to environmental protection, climate change, and sustainable development. Education and awareness-raising are essential components of the ministry's mission. The ministry conducts public awareness campaigns to educate citizens about environmental issues and encourage them to adopt environmentally friendly behaviors. It also supports environmental education programs in schools and universities, fostering a new generation of environmentally conscious citizens.

Environmental protection is essential for safeguarding human health. Pollution, deforestation, and other environmental problems can have serious impacts on air and water quality, leading to respiratory illnesses, waterborne diseases, and other health issues. By protecting the environment, the ministry helps to ensure that citizens have access to clean air, clean water, and a healthy living environment.
Responsible resource management is also crucial for ensuring the long-term sustainability of Azerbaijan's economy. The country's natural resources, such as oil, gas, and minerals, are finite. If these resources are not managed responsibly, they could be depleted, leading to economic decline. By promoting sustainable resource management practices, the ministry helps to ensure that these resources are used efficiently and that their benefits are shared equitably among all citizens.
